ICC Indústria e Comércio de Produtos Veterinários Ltda. (ICC Ind. Com. Exp. Imp. Ltda.) is a Brazilian biotechnology company specializing in the development and production of yeast-based solutions for animal nutrition and health. Headquartered in São Paulo, Brazil, ICC is a global leader in functional yeast products, exporting to more than 60 countries and playing a critical role in sustainable livestock and poultry production systems worldwide.

Core Business and Product Portfolio

ICC’s operations are focused on the research, manufacturing, and commercialization of high-performance yeast derivatives and additives that promote animal health, productivity, and food safety. The company’s flagship product lines include:

  • ImmunoWall:

    • A yeast cell wall-based solution rich in mannan oligosaccharides (MOS) and β-glucans
    • Supports intestinal integrity and immune modulation
    • Proven to reduce colonization by pathogens such as Salmonella spp. and E. coli
    • Applied across poultry, swine, ruminants, aquaculture, and pet nutrition
  • RumenYeast:

    • Live yeast additive designed to enhance rumen microbial fermentation
    • Increases the activity of cellulolytic bacteria and promotes fiber digestion
    • Leads to improved feed efficiency and higher milk and meat yields in cattle and sheep
  • StarFix:

    • A patented mycotoxin binder composed of yeast derivatives and clay minerals
    • Binds and deactivates a broad spectrum of mycotoxins including aflatoxins and fumonisins
    • Enhances liver function and protects gut health in animals under mycotoxin challenge

These products are used as additives in animal feed to improve immunity, digestive efficiency, and food conversion ratios.

Research and Development

  • Advanced R&D: ICC invests significantly in research, partnering with institutions such as University of São Paulo (USP), University of Nottingham, and EMBRAPA.
  • Scientific Validation: Products like ImmunoWall are supported by over 200 peer-reviewed studies, demonstrating efficacy in pathogen control, immune response, and gut health.
  • Innovation Focus:
    • Gut health modulation
    • Natural alternatives to antibiotics
    • Mycotoxin management
    • Nutritional strategies for climate stress adaptation

Manufacturing and Quality Assurance

  • Production Site: Located in Brazil with a vertically integrated plant for yeast processing and formulation
  • Certifications:
    • FAMI-QS certified for feed additive safety
    • ISO 9001 for quality management
    • HACCP systems in place for hazard analysis and risk mitigation
    • GMP+ compliance for safe feed production
